The story revolves around a family of grey whales who are trapped by thick ice in Alaska and have no way to get to the open ocean. The film is based on Tom Rose's 1989 book Freeing the Whales, which covers Operation Breakthrough, the 1988 international effort to rescue gray whales trapped in ice near Point Barrow, Alaska They made it explicitly clear in the commercials. The film was about the 1988 Operation Breakthrough attempt involving the United States, Soviet Union, The Inupiaq community and many more. The whales' plight generated media attention that led to the collaboration of multiple governments and organizations to free them.
